The office of Diocese of Lansing Catholic Cemeteries was created in 1998 to coordinate the management of diocesan cemeteries and provide consultative services to parishes with cemeteries.

The Diocese of Lansing Catholic Cemeteries minister to:

  • the deceased
  • the bereaved
  • the poor
  • the local Catholic communities

The six Diocesan Catholic Cemeteries of St. Joseph Cemetery (Lansing, Michigan), St. Patrick Cemetery (Woodhill Township, Michigan), Old and New Calvary Cemeteries (Flint, Michigan), All Saints Cemetery (Flint) and St. Michael Byzantine Cemetery (Flint) are committed to our Catholic families who entrust us with the care of their deceased loved ones in accord with its sacred character.

The service rendered by the cemetery staff is not limited to the day of burial.  The cemetery staff will be available to assist family, friends and relatives long after the day of burial.

Our endowed care cemeteries have a range of burial services including ground, mausoleum crypt, as well as cremation niches and urn gardens.
